Do you know if those figurines were there up until the remodel or were they gone sometime before that?<br /><br />Keep up the good work :)Heather Greenhttps://www.blogger.com/profile/06248580632389574757no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-33709921.post-89847559256385351722010-02-09T09:16:16.998-05:002010-02-09T09:16:16.998-05:00I'm not sure if we have Krispy Kreme here anym...I'm not sure if we have Krispy Kreme here anymore in the Philadelphia/South New Jersey area. They pulled out of their partnership with Acme after a couple of years (it didn't help that they only gave the stores one doughnut delivery a day, so whatever wasn't sold by noon spent the rest of the day going stale). And the big-deal free-standing store (the only one in the area) is probably on the least accessible area of the Roosevelt Boulevard. I haven't been past it in a long time, but I doubt it's still around. Like your empty KK here, they made a huge deal out of its opening on all the local news shows, but now it's pretty much forgotten.<br /><br />Their stuff's good, but they just went expansion-happy in really dumb ways.Melahttp://melashaan.livejournal.comn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-33709921.post-36448100524650865452010-02-08T19:24:11.838-05:002010-02-08T19:24:11.838-05:00Good to see you back buddy.
